I did find a use for the helicopter in dropping infantry into moutainous terrain. However, this brings up a weakness that should be corrected. About the time that you get the helicopter you lose the ability to create infantry. When you gain the mechanized infantry you can no longer create infantry. (I find this very peculiar since you can still create the swordsman?!) Since the unit dropped on the battlefield does not get to move until next turn, the high defense infantry is the best unit to drop. The helicopter keeps a little of its value if the infantry can still be built OR if mechanized infantry can be ferried by helicopter. The ability to extract a unit from the battlefield would also add to its value.

I found that you get the "Airdrop Failed" message when you try to land your troops at a location already occupied by AI troops. It just can't happen. Make sure to recon the area first.

I use the Helicopter to drop troops on enemy resources in order to pillage them. I try to take out their ability to replace the troops I destroy.
